Smoke investigation finds controlled burn near construction site, Southport NC
Fire units responded to reported smoke near Robert Ruark Drive. Upon arrival, they confirmed the smoke was from a controlled burn in a construction area where drainage ponds are being developed. No emergency fire was found.
